1 type derived from TranslatorResult
System.Data.Entity (1)
System\Data\Common\Internal\Materialization\Translator.cs (1)
106
internal class CollectionTranslatorResult :
TranslatorResult
7 instantiations of TranslatorResult
System.Data.Entity (7)
System\Data\Common\Internal\Materialization\Translator.cs (7)
1185
return new
TranslatorResult
(result, arg.RequestedType);
1304
return new
TranslatorResult
(result, arg.RequestedType);
1473
return new
TranslatorResult
(result, arg.RequestedType);
1484
return new
TranslatorResult
(result, arg.RequestedType);
1580
return new
TranslatorResult
(result, arg.RequestedType);
2051
return new
TranslatorResult
(result, arg.RequestedType);
2126
return new
TranslatorResult
(result, type);
27 references to TranslatorResult
System.Data.Entity (27)
System\Data\Common\Internal\Materialization\Translator.cs (19)
121
internal class Translator : ColumnMapVisitorWithResults<
TranslatorResult
, TranslatorArg>
1137
private static
TranslatorResult
AcceptWithMappedType(Translator translator, ColumnMap columnMap, ColumnMap parent)
1140
TranslatorResult
result = columnMap.Accept(translator, new TranslatorArg(type));
1149
internal override
TranslatorResult
Visit(ComplexTypeColumnMap columnMap, TranslatorArg arg)
1191
internal override
TranslatorResult
Visit(EntityColumnMap columnMap, TranslatorArg arg)
1422
internal override
TranslatorResult
Visit(SimplePolymorphicColumnMap columnMap, TranslatorArg arg)
1480
internal override
TranslatorResult
Visit(MultipleDiscriminatorPolymorphicColumnMap columnMap, TranslatorArg arg)
1530
internal override
TranslatorResult
Visit(RecordColumnMap columnMap, TranslatorArg arg)
1662
List<
TranslatorResult
> propertyReaders = new List<
TranslatorResult
>(columnMap.Properties.Length);
1677
TranslatorResult
propertyReader = propertyColumnMap.Accept(this, new TranslatorArg(type));
1736
TranslatorResult
propertyTranslatorResult = AcceptWithMappedType(this, columnMap.Properties[i], columnMap);
1777
internal override
TranslatorResult
Visit(SimpleCollectionColumnMap columnMap, TranslatorArg arg)
1785
internal override
TranslatorResult
Visit(DiscriminatedCollectionColumnMap columnMap, TranslatorArg arg)
1793
private
TranslatorResult
ProcessCollectionColumnMap(CollectionColumnMap columnMap, TranslatorArg arg)
1801
private
TranslatorResult
ProcessCollectionColumnMap(CollectionColumnMap columnMap, TranslatorArg arg, ColumnMap discriminatorColumnMap, object discriminatorValue)
2040
internal override
TranslatorResult
Visit(RefColumnMap columnMap, TranslatorArg arg)
2061
internal override
TranslatorResult
Visit(ScalarColumnMap columnMap, TranslatorArg arg)
2220
internal override
TranslatorResult
Visit(VarRefColumnMap columnMap, TranslatorArg arg)
System\Data\Objects\ELinq\InitializerFacet.cs (8)
138
internal abstract Expression Emit(Translator translator, List<
TranslatorResult
> propertyTranslatorResults);
151
protected static List<Expression> GetPropertyReaders(List<
TranslatorResult
> propertyTranslatorResults)
214
internal override Expression Emit(Translator translator, List<
TranslatorResult
> propertyTranslatorResults)
297
internal override Expression Emit(Translator translator, List<
TranslatorResult
> propertyTranslatorResults)
336
internal override Expression Emit(Translator translator, List<
TranslatorResult
> propertyReaders)
339
return base.Emit(translator, new List<
TranslatorResult
>());
389
internal override Expression Emit(Translator translator, List<
TranslatorResult
> propertyReaders)
469
internal override Expression Emit(Translator translator, List<
TranslatorResult
> propertyTranslatorResults)